    United States Marine Corps Capt. Adam J. Birchenough (squatting), the reaction force company commander with the Chemical Biological Incident Response Force, II Marine Expeditionary Force, explains points of entrance into the stimulated, contaminated Guardian City, July 23, during Scarlet Response. Soldiers from 3rd Armored Brigade Combat Team, 3rd Infantry Division, assisted Marines and Sailors with the CBIRF, July 22 and 23, as part of the exercise. “The 3rd Infantry Division Soldiers did a fantastic job or cordoning the sensitive environment,” said Birchenough. “They took the initiative to not just secure the buildings but, once secured, [helped] to bring people out of those buildings and [supplemented] the forces we already had on ground. They were huge force multiplier for this exercise.”
